Effective May 16, 2024, H&E Rentals announces the opening of its Jonesboro branch, the third general rental equipment location in the state of Arkansas. Since the second quarter of 2023, H&E has opened 18 new branches across the country and acquired nine others. 

The facility includes a fully fenced yard area, offices, and a repair shop and carries a variety of construction and general industrial equipment. 

“H&E has extended its coverage in northeast Arkansas, northwest of Memphis, Tennessee, and into the southeast tip of Missouri,” said branch manager Wesley Creasey. "With additional fleet in the area and quick access to I-555, state highways 49 and 63, and major roadways that branch off in all directions, we can get rental equipment to job sites quickly and efficiently. This new location bridges the gap between our existing Little Rock and Memphis branches, and we look forward to helping new and existing customers secure the right equipment for their projects.”

The Jonesboro branch specializes in the rental of aerial lifts, earthmoving equipment, telescopic forklifts, compaction equipment, generators, light towers, compressors, and more and represents the following manufacturers:  Allmand, Atlas Copco, Bomag, Case, Club Car, Cushman, Doosan, Gehl, Generac Mobile, Genie, Hamm, Hilti, Husqvarna, JCB, JLG, John Deere, Kobelco, Kubota, LayMor, Ledwell, Lincoln Electric, Link-Belt Excavators, MEC, Miller, Multiquip, Polaris, Sany, Skyjack, SkyTrak, Sullair, Sullivan-Palatek, Tag, Towmaster, Unicarriers, Wacker Neuson, Yanmar, and others.
